Hime Wrote:Dear players,

Today during the maintenance we deleted many characters that were created out of an exploit but as an unforeseen consequence some legitimate characters were also deleted.

We were able to identify this issue from the community reports we have received and we are terribly sorry for this happening. Right now we are actively working with our developers in figuring out a resolution for the unintended deleted characters.

Please bear with us as we have this sorted and again, we sincerely apologize for the aggravation this has caused. We will post more information when available.

Thank you.
